No team was talked about more during the NFL off-season and the NFL lockout than the Philadelphia Eagles. Not only did the Eagles sign starting quarterback Michael Vick to a very lucrative $100 million dollar contract extension, but also Philly was able to bring in big-name Pro Bowlers via free agency and through trades to seriously upgrade this squad on both sides of the football.
Despite all the upgrades and being able to make their new superstar quarterback a very rich man, the Philadelphia Eagles have quickly gone from a Super Bowl title contender to one of the worst teams in the NFL. The win over the St. Louis Rams was done in typical Philadelphia Eagles fashion with Vick under center, but has turned out to be the only win for this revamped squad in the first five weeks so far this season.
With a 1-4 record after losing to a surprisingly good Buffalo Bills squad in Week 5, the Philadelphia Eagles are in serious trouble and in danger of losing their chance to compete with the best of the best in the NFL this season. Along with their Super Bowl aspirations quickly disappearing, the Eagles have received a lot of criticism and seem to have a head coach on the hot seat.
During his time in Philly, Andy Reid has become a football God and is considered to be one of the best head coaches in the league, but with this terrible start to the season the longtime head coach might be on his way out.
The problems for the Eagles in the first five weeks of the season have been turnovers on offense and an inability to get stops on defense, but if Andy Reid can get this team turned around he might be able to redeem himself and save his job. On the other hand, if the Eagles don’t make the playoffs this season I won’t be surprised to see Andy Reid without a job in the NFL off-season.
